I have given the Corbin seat a good try out and despite the good reports, it did not suit me, well actually my pillion complained of sliding about on the leather covering.
I thought it felt firm initially but as the miles mounted it was actually quite good, except that I felt that the seat was made for an American butt i.e more room than I needed art the front, pillion comments apart from being to smooth were very complimentary.

Anyway as I have to travel a lot on the twisty roads here in the Picos with a passenger, I will sell it, but probably not to you guys 'cos you're too far away....unless of course you want to pop down and try it out before buying. Cheers
